Apple Cinnamon Blondies | Fall Favorite With Maple Cream Cheese Frosting

  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 30 minutes
  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: 12 servings
  • Category: Dessert

Description

Treat yourself to soft, spiced blondies packed with tender apple pieces and finished with a creamy maple cream cheese glaze—a fall dessert that’s pure indulgence.


Ingredients

Scale

For the Blondies:

  • 1 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 2 cups packed brown s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• ½ teaspoon baking soda
  • 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• 1 ½ cups peeled and diced apples (about 2 medium)
  • ½ cup chopped walnuts or pecans (optional)

For the Maple Cream Cheese Frosting:

  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• ½ c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 2 tablespoons pure maple syrup
  • 2 cups pow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ract


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are a 9×13-inch pan by greasing or lining it with parchment paper.
  2. In a large bowl, whisk together the melted butter, brown sugar, eggs, and vanilla until the mixture is smooth and creamy.
  3. In a separate bowl, mix together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, cinnamon, and salt.
  4. Slowly f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ture, stirring just until everything comes together—don’t overmix.
  5. Gently incorporate the diced apples and, if desired, the chopped nuts for added texture.
  6. Spread the batter evenly in the prepared pan and bake for 30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  7. While the blondies cool, beat together the cream cheese, butter, maple syrup, powdered sugar, and vanilla to create a smooth frosting.
  8. Once the blondies are cooled, spread the frosting evenly on top, slice into squares, and enjoy!
